NAMPT activator-9
- CAS No.: 931366-46-0
- Formula:C17H15N5O
- Molecular Weight:305.33
InChIKey: FYUDNOQOSOPDEY-UHFFFAOYSA-N
SMILES: O=C(N1CC2=C(C=CC=C2)CC1)C3=CC=C(C4=NNN=N4)C=C3
Biological Activity: NAMPT activator-9 (Compound DIPM) is an allosteric, non-competitive NAMPT activator, with an EC50 of 3.366 μM against hNAMPT. NAMPT activator-9 enhances the enzymatic activity of NAMPT via an allosteric, non-competitive mechanism. NAMPT activator-9 increases intracellular NAD+ levels. NAMPT activator-9 restores myotube diameter and reduces the expression of atrophy markers Atrogin-1 and MuRF1. NAMPT activator-9 is applicable to research related to muscle atrophy[1].
